Hotshot \Hot"shot`\, n.
a successful, self-confident person who is regarded by others
as highly skilled; -- sometimes used ironically in reference
to aggressive persons whose opinion of their own talents is
considered exaggerated.

hotshot \hot"shot`\, a.
1. highly talented, self-confident and successful.
[PJC]
2. flamboyantly displaying one's skills.

hotshot
n : someone who is dazzlingly skilled in any field [syn: {ace},
{adept}, {champion}, {sensation}, {maven}, {mavin}, {virtuoso},
{genius}, {star}, {superstar}, {whiz}, {whizz}, {wizard},
{wiz}]
